Output 630e89b7ae5eaa8db19d0bae4047b4788fa4195672a8fe999edcc4202c7bf906:20

value
36816
script pubkey
OP_0 OP_PUSHBYTES_20 f68453d9b886b9289810b81a16a85bcea2500311
address
bc1q76z98kdcs6uj3xqshqdpd2zme639qqc32x9jlm
transaction
630e89b7ae5eaa8db19d0bae4047b4788fa4195672a8fe999edcc4202c7bf906
spent
true